Transaction 51af524f2481a2e42a44d5b9412593131b301c01ac5deac229ae57547388e904
1 Input
1 Output
-
51af524f2481a2e42a44d5b9412593131b301c01ac5deac229ae57547388e904:0
- value
- 5204655
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14c403dfaf05e81b8058d48c3175ae0a3dd7350c OP_EQUAL
- address
- 33apFkUuCPk7AHigi2XFVkpwv7cbfA6Vn3